Job Title/Code: Supply Chain Manager Job Code: SC310Department: Shipping and Receiving Reports To: VP of Operations Job Type: Full Time, Exempt Location: 100% on-site in Concord, CAPosition Summary:The Supply Chain Manager is responsible for overseeing and optimizing our end-to-end supply chain operations. The successful candidate will be responsible for managing supplier logistics, procurement, inventory control, purchasing, vendor relationships, and demand planning to ensure ef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and timely delivery of products. The Supply Chain Manager provides leadership and guidance for the Purchasing/Materials function of the company. The Supply Chain Manager directs and coordinates the activities of the Purchasing/Materials group in formulating and administering processes/proceduresKey Responsibilities: Coordinates Shipping and Material releases in the Concord, CA facility, to ensure production has adequate time to produce the goods and thereby enabling customer orders to be shipped on time. Manages buyers. Develop and implement effective supply chain strategies aligned with business goals. Oversee procurement activities to ensure cost-effective and high-quality sourcing of materials. Monitor inventory levels and implement strategies to minimize excess or obsolete stock. Build strong relationships with suppliers and negotiate contracts to secure favorable terms. Manages all suppliers' performance. Forecast demand and coordinate production and purchasing accordingly. Analyze supply chain data and performance to identify opportunities for improvement. Ensure compliance with all regulatory requirements and internal policies. Collaborate cross-functionally with production, sales, finance, and other departments. Lead and develop a high-performing supply chain organization. Follow procedures as defined by Emocore's, Concord, CA facility's policy, procedures, and AS9100 Rev D requirements. Maintains confidentiality of all information processed. In conjunction with Director of Quality, prioritizes Receiving Inspection of incoming parts. Ensure parts flow to Production to meet delivery schedules Perform other related duties as assigned. Executes and manages Sales Inventory Operations Planning (SIOP) processMinimum Qualifications:Bachelor's degree in supply chain management, Business, Logistics, or a related field. 5+ years of experience in supply chain management, preferably in a manufacturing or distribution environment.Preferred Qualifications: Strong knowledge of supply chain software (e.g., SAP, Oracle, NetSuite). Strong knowledge of ERP systems, SAP, Sightline, Sage, Epicor. Strong knowledge of Microsoft applications including Word, excel, power point, and share point. Excellent anal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ills. Effective leadership and team management abilities. Exceptional communication and negotiation skills. APICS or similar certification is a plus.
